Question:
1994 Geo Metro
Ran the self diagnostic on this car. It flashed 5, pause 1. There is no
listing for this code. Is it most likely a code 15 (ie 1 flash, pause then
5 flashes).

Answer:
It took a little digging, but..I found the reference to code 51.
I am going send it along to you. One thing we have seen here this winter has been the vacuum hoses leading to the MAP sensor developing small little hair line cracks that can effect it operation.
